JSticky开源笔记管理工具详解
JSticky开源项目详解 JSticky
是一款基于Java开发的开源笔记本程序,它帮助用户管理那些难以归类但偶尔需要查阅的笔记。在日常生活中,我们常常会遇到各种琐碎的信息,这些信息可能不值得专门创建一个文件来存储,但又需要保存以便后续查看。JSticky
正是为了解决这个问题而设计的,它提供了一个便捷的平台,让用户可以轻松地创建、编辑和查找这些临时或偶尔使用的笔记。 Java技术栈作为一款Java应用,JSticky
利用了Java语言的强大功能和跨平台特性。Java具有丰富的类库,使得开发者能够快速构建用户界面,同时保证应用程序在不同操作系统上的兼容性。在JSticky
中,可能使用了Java Swing或JavaFX这样的GUI(图形用户界面)框架来构建用户界面,它们提供了丰富的组件和布局管理器,可以方便地创建出美观且功能丰富的应用界面。 开源软件的优势开源软件是JSticky
的一大特点。这意味着其源代码对公众开放,用户和开发者都可以查看、学习和修改代码。这种开放性带来了很多好处: 1. 透明度:用户可以验证软件的安全性和隐私保护措施。 2. 社区支持:全球的开发者可以贡献自己的力量,改进软件,增加新功能。 3. 自由定制:用户可以根据自身需求调整和扩展软件功能。 4. 持续发展:即使原始开发者停止维护,其他开发者也可以接手继续更新。 功能特性虽然具体的实现细节未在描述中提及,但根据常规的笔记本应用,我们可以推测JSticky
可能具备以下功能: 1. 笔记创建:用户可以快速创建新的便签,记录信息。 2. 分类管理:尽管描述提到笔记难以分类,但应用可能提供了标签或笔记本的概念,帮助用户组织笔记。 3. 搜索功能:强大的搜索工具,允许用户快速找到所需笔记。 4. 格式支持:可能支持多种文本格式,如富文本或纯文本,方便用户插入图片、链接等。 5. 同步与备份:可能有云同步或本地备份功能,确保数据安全。 6. 自定义设置:允许用户调整界面主题、字体大小等,提升使用体验。 开源社区参与对于开发者来说,参与JSticky
开源项目意味着有机会学习到实际的Java GUI开发经验,以及如何协作开发和维护一个项目。你可以通过阅读源代码了解软件设计思路,甚至提交代码修复问题或增加新特性,提高自己的编程技能。 JSticky
是一个以Java开发的开源笔记本应用,它为用户提供了一个简单易用的平台来管理那些零散的笔记。作为开源软件,它不仅提供了便捷的笔记管理工具,还为开发者提供了学习和贡献的机会。无论是普通用户还是开发者,都能从中受益。